阿里云MySQL数据库1核1GB配置适合什么规模的应用?

阿里云MySQL数据库1核1GB配置(通常指RDS MySQL入门级实例)适合小型应用或轻量级业务场景,具体适用范围如下:


✅ 适合的应用规模和场景:

  1. 个人博客、小型网站

    • 日访问量在几百到几千次。
    • 内容以静态页面为主,数据库读写频率较低。
    • 使用WordPress、Typecho等常见CMS系统。
  2. 开发/测试环境

    • 用于开发、联调或自动化测试,不承载生产流量。
    • 数据量小,对性能和稳定性要求不高。
  3. 初创项目或MVP验证

    • 初创团队的最小可行产品(MVP),用户量较少(百人级别)。
    • 主要用于功能验证,尚未进入大规模推广阶段。
  4. 轻量级API后端服务

    • 提供简单数据查询或表单提交类接口。
    • 并发请求低(每秒几到十几次请求)。
  5. 学习与教学用途

    • 学习SQL、数据库设计、Web开发的学生或开发者。
    • 搭配ECS+LNMP/LAMP环境练习使用。

⚠️ 不适合的场景:

  • 高并发应用:如电商平台促销、社交App热门功能等,容易因CPU或内存瓶颈导致响应慢或连接超时。
  • 大数据量存储:超过几GB的数据量会导致查询变慢,且备份恢复耗时长。
  • 复杂查询或报表系统:涉及多表JOIN、聚合计算等操作,1核CPU难以支撑。
  • 高可用或强一致性要求的生产系统:建议选择更高配置 + 多可用区部署。

性能参考指标(大致范围):

指标 1核1GB RDS MySQL
最大连接数 约100~200(取决于负载)
QPS(简单查询) 500~1000(理想情况)
支持数据量 建议 ≤ 5GB
适用日活跃用户(DAU) 几百至几千(视业务复杂度而定)

💡 实际性能受索引设计、SQL优化、网络环境等因素影响较大。


建议搭配:

  • 配合 阿里云ECS 1核2GB 或以上应用服务器使用。
  • 开启 RDS性能洞察 监控慢查询。
  • 定期优化表结构和SQL语句,避免全表扫描。
  • 设置自动备份和监控告警。

升级建议:

当出现以下情况时,建议升级到 2核4GB 或更高配置

  • CPU长期 >70%
  • 内存频繁耗尽
  • 连接数经常打满
  • 查询响应时间明显变长

总结:

🟢 1核1GB MySQL适合:小流量、低并发、轻量级应用或非核心环境。
🔴 不适合:中大型生产系统、高并发、大数据量场景。

建议根据实际业务增长提前规划扩容路径,避免性能瓶颈影响用户体验。